A caution about the 9855 is the glide strip, as many people do not like it. I have had the 9855 for bout 4 months now, and have gotten 'accustomed' to the glide strip. (and by accustom, I mean I try not to use it unless I am selecting playlist from my Ipod).

I would definately recommend going to a store and playing with the glide strip to see if you like it, or wait until the new alpine hu's come out and you can buy mine (if they drop the glidestrip).

Feature wise, its great. It has one of the best Ipod interfaces, decent eqing ability and crossovers... overall very nice single din hu. (and it looks very nice with a dash kit from humounts.com)

id say google it, i was infact lookin into getttin this exact deck but heard of many people having trouble with the first ones not being able to eject cds after a while(some people a matter of weeks, some months) however i believe alpine fixed this problem and the newer ones without them should have a sticker on them (I believe a green sticker)
